What is being bought

Hampshire County Council (HCC) and Devon County Council (DCC) seek suitably experienced and qualified construction / property consultants to tender for this SCF Consult 2 Framework. The SCF Consult framework provides all project, property, and asset consultancy services to public sector across the SCF geography (as defined in the ITT) and is available to all public sector bodies. SCF Consult is designed to complement the established SCF Integrated Team approach to delivering Two Stage Open Book (2SOB) projects, and also to enable public authorities to gain access to high quality professional property and asset consultancy services, in a consistent manner. The framework is intended to deliver every type of construction, property, estates and strategic property support, including but not limited to the below: • Asset Strategy and Estates Management • Place Making, Planning & Development • Valuation, Land Acquisition and Disposals • Commercial And Cost Management • Programme And Project Management • Design And Delivery of Programmes and Projects • Technical Standards, Assurance and Risk • Repairs And Maintenance • Operational Facilities Management Appointment to the Framework does not guarantee any specific volume of work nor are any minimum volume guarantees offered, services are expected to be delivered across the SCF's regional area and throughout the value bands. Whilst pure civil engineering projects are not a key objective of this framework civil engineering disciplines can be delivered as part of a multi-disciplinary appointment. The framework is arranged into three lots to provide maximum flexibility to contracting authorities. All lots on the framework cover the entire geography of the framework, and every size of commission. Consultants are expected to service the entire geography of the framework and support commissions of any size, from small high-level strategic advice commissions to long term developments, strategic partnerships, and programme delivery. It is the expectation that there will be a need for longer term co-located resources as well as shorter term resources and services provided on a more ad-hoc basis. Requirements could include co-located leaders or individuals integrated into client teams (including client in-house staff) or whole programme/project teams of individuals working remotely or coming to client offices as needed.
